The stage play "Hard-Boiled Wonderland and the End of the World," which has been highly acclaimed since its opening in January 2026, has embarked on a world tour. Following performances in Tokyo, Miyagi, Aichi, Hyogo, and Fukuoka, enthusiastic offers from various countries led to a world tour featuring the same cast as the Japan performances. The first stop, the Singapore performances, ran from Friday, April 3 to Sunday, April 5, and concluded with resounding success. Additionally, comments have arrived from Tatsuya Fujiwara and Misato Morita after finishing the Singapore shows.
The world tour of this production starts in Singapore, followed by performances in the UK and France in October 2026, and in South Korea in April 2027.
The world tour of this production, which had its world premiere in Tokyo in January 2026, has finally begun. The first tour destination, the Singapore performances, were held at the "Esplanade - Theatres on the Bay" in Singapore from Friday, April 3 to Sunday, April 5, 2026. Even in Singapore, the fusion of Haruki Murakami's profoundly mysterious worldview and the stage overwhelmed the audience. Local media praised it with profound enthusiasm and deep emotion, stating, "It landed these intangible concepts beautifully in the physical space of the stage with a sincere and unflinching, elegant beauty." (The Straits Times), and "Witnessing Murakami's world brought to the stage on such a scale, and with such sensibility, is a truly moving experience." (Bakchormeeboy).

■ Comment from Tatsuya Fujiwara
The world tour for the stage play "Hard-Boiled Wonderland and the End of the World" has finally begun. It has been 13 years since I stood on stage in Singapore, since "Musashi". Performing overseas is always a series of discoveries, and this time, witnessing the different reactions of the audience compared to Japan on the opening day reaffirmed the joy of overseas performances and the depth of Murakami's world. Reuniting with director and choreographer Philippe in Singapore to brush up the production has given us momentum for the upcoming London and Paris performances in October. Being able to share the unique world of Haruki Murakami with an international audience in a theater is an irreplaceable experience as an actor. I will do my utmost best throughout this year-long tour.
■ Comment from Misato Morita
I am extremely delighted to have been able to deliver Haruki Murakami's worldview to the audience in Singapore, and to have experienced my first overseas performance!
There were many moments where the audience's reactions to the lines were different from those in Japan, which made me realize the various ways expressions can exist and further expanded the possibilities of acting for me.
With the London and Paris performances coming up in October, we will continue to build and refine the production through ongoing trial and error, one step at a time.

Two worlds, "The End of the World" and "Hard-Boiled Wonderland," are depicted simultaneously.
What is the unexpected conclusion woven by these two stories?
・Hard-Boiled Wonderland
"I" (Tatsuya Fujiwara), a Calcutec hired by the "System," masters a technique called "Shuffling" to encrypt requested information. One day, I am summoned by a mysterious Professor (Narushi Ikeda) and guided by his granddaughter (Miu Tomita) to his secret underground laboratory, where I am asked to perform "Shuffling." When I open the gift given to me by the Professor, I find a unicorn skull inside. At the library, where I go to research the skull, I meet an attractive female librarian (Misato Morita). However, for the sake of his research, the Professor has embedded a thought circuit in the core of my consciousness. With the remaining time until the end of the world closing in, I escape the underground world, but where will I go?
・The End of the World
"I" (Kiita Komagine / Ryunosuke Shimamura) have arrived in a Town surrounded by a high Wall. The people of the Town seemingly live peaceful days. Upon entering the Town, my shadow is severed by the Gatekeeper (Shinya Matsuda), and I am told that I will lose my mind as soon as my "Shadow" (Shuntaro Miyao) dies. In an old library, aided by a beautiful Girl (Misato Morita), I am given the job of reading dreams contained in unicorn skulls. However, my "Shadow" asks me to map the Town.
